The Time Machine is an album by American vibraphonist Gary Burton recorded in 1966 and released on the RCA label. The Allmusic review by Scott Yanow awarded the album 4 stars stating This Gary Burton LP was a bit unusual in that he overdubbed piano and marimbas in addition to his distinctive vibes.

Gary Burton (born January 23, 1943) is an American jazz vibraphonist, composer, and educator. Burton developed a pianistic style of four-mallet technique as an alternative to the prevailing two-mallet technique..
